You have an examination of your breast and an ultrasound scan and breast x-ray (mammogram). If these tests show an abnormal area, a doctor or nurse takes a sample of tissue (a biopsy). They send it to the laboratory for testing. You might also have other tests.

WebJun 24, 2024 · Cellsearch™ circulating tumor cell (CTC) tests may be used to monitor metastatic breast, metastatic colorectal and metastatic prostate cancers. This diagnostic test helps capture, identify and count circulating tumor cells in a blood sample. CTCs are cancer cells that detach from solid tumors and enter the bloodstream.
